Macro Conversion

Macro Conversion

Definition

Macro Conversion refers to a primary goal or major action that defines the success of a marketing campaign—such as a completed purchase, form submission, or subscription. For a digital marketing agency in NZ, macro conversions represent the ultimate objective that proves a campaign’s return on investment.

Unlike micro conversions (which track smaller steps like clicks or page visits), macro conversions reflect meaningful customer decisions that generate direct business value. For example, SEO experts measure macro conversions to assess how effectively content leads to transactions, sign-ups, or lead generation goals.

In performance marketing, macro conversions serve as the foundation for optimisation, helping marketers allocate budgets to the most profitable traffic sources and content assets.

Formula

Formula:
Macro Conversion Rate = (Total Conversions ÷ Total Visitors) × 100

Example:
If 200 visitors out of 5,000 complete a product purchase,
Conversion Rate = (200 ÷ 5000) × 100 = 4%.
This means 4% of your visitors are completing key actions—a strong metric for performance marketing evaluation and budget planning.
